    Professional Background

    Jacob Borrajo is an accomplished scientist and entrepreneur focused on the intersection of synthetic biology and innovative technologies. With a solid foundation in biological engineering, Jacob has dedicated his career to building technologies that measure new properties of biological systems. He seeks to leverage these insights to create health-related solutions that have a profound impact on society. His work emphasizes the importance of simplifying complex hardware-intensive processes by replacing them with efficient biological analogs, showcasing his commitment to advancing biotechnological innovation.

    Throughout his career, Jacob has held a variety of influential positions that highlight his expertise and leadership in the field. He co-founded Coral, a pioneering company in the health tech space, where he took on the role of Chief Technology Officer (CTO). His work at Coral was instrumental in developing the company's vision and technological foundation, allowing it to thrive and address pressing health challenges. Following his initial success at Coral, Jacob continued to contribute to various innovative ventures, including serving as an advisor at Coral and formerly being a member of the Scientific Advisory Board (SAB) at Alix Ventures.

    Education and Achievements

    Jacob Borrajo embarked on his academic journey at the University of California, Los Angeles (UCLA) where he pursued a Bachelor of Science in Chemical and Biomolecular Engineering. His passion for understanding biological systems and their complexities led him to further his studies at the prestigious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T), where he earned his PhD in Biological Engineering. At MIT, Jacob was involved in significant research that centered around the Frontiers of Engineering, which laid the groundwork for his future endeavors in the field of synthetic biology.

    While completing his PhD, Jacob had the opportunity to collaborate with the renowned Broad Institute of MIT and Harvard, where he served as a candidate for an innovative research program. This experience allowed him to delve deep into cutting-edge biological research and further refine his expertise.

    Additionally, Jacob was a graduate rotation student at the MIT Media Lab, where he explored the integration of technology with biological systems, illustrating his forward-thinking approach to research. His dedication to understanding the dynamics between engineering and biology has earned him recognition as an innovative thinker in the biotechnology space.

    Jacob's accomplishments have extended beyond academia as he served as a summer intern at the Harvard Stem Cell Institute (HSCI) at Harvard Medical School, where he contributed to important research initiatives. His diverse research experiences have equipped him with a unique skill set that he leverages in his professional projects.
